Output d0ddc28e153e621bbdc93f98e8691761c177be9e195ae1f66c3da6f661a3a76b:2

value
19639394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3a944cad4973ff360350f649c144c0628490beb OP_EQUALVERIFY OP_CHECKSIG
address
1PDMycUYuyUXa6LBkJSBf82aFB57CbKfFf
transaction
d0ddc28e153e621bbdc93f98e8691761c177be9e195ae1f66c3da6f661a3a76b
spent
true